What is a cracker in cyber security?

A computer cracker is an outdated term used to describe someone who broke into computer systems, bypassed passwords or licenses in computer programs, or in other ways intentionally breached computer security. Computer crackers were motivated by malicious intent, for profit or just because the challenge is there.

What is a hacker vs cracker?

The main difference between hackers and crackers can be observed through the following points: Hackers are people who use their knowledge for a good purpose and do not damage the data, whereas a cracker is someone who breaks into the system with a malicious purpose and damages data intentionally.

What does a cracker do?

A cracker is an individual who performs cracking, or the process of breaking into a computer or a network system. A cracker might be performing cracking for malicious activities, profit, for certain nonprofit intentions or causes, or just for a challenge.

What is a red hat hacker?

Red hat hackers are hired by government agencies to spot vulnerabilities in security systems, with a specific focus on finding and disarming black hat hackers. They're known to be particularly ruthless in their hunt for black hat criminals, and typically use any means possible to take them down.

What is a good hacker called?

White hat hackers – sometimes also called “ethical hackers” or “good hackers” – are the antithesis of black hats. They exploit computer systems or networks to identify their security flaws so they can make recommendations for improvement.

What is cyber vandalism?

Definition of cyber vandalism : noun

A cyber attack without any obvious rational criminal, political, or ideological motive, usually defacement of a vulnerable website to display the hacker's prowess.

What are blue hat hackers?

BlueHat (or Blue Hat or Blue-Hat) is a term used to refer to outside computer security consulting firms that are employed to bug test a system prior to its launch, looking for exploits so they can be closed.

Are grey hat hackers punished?

So a grey hat hacker should expect to be punished by disclosing a vulnerability to a company. However, some companies use their bug bounty programmes to encourage grey hat hackers to report their findings, and will provide the bounty to avoid the wider risk of having the hacker use the vulnerability for their own gain.
